Summit Players Theatre is located in Milwaukee, WI. The organization was established in 2016. According to its NTEE Classification (A65) the organization is classified as: Theater, under the broad grouping of Arts, Culture & Humanities and related organizations. This organization is an independent organization and not affiliated with a larger national or regional group of organizations. Summit Players Theatre is a 501(c)(3) and as such, is described as a "Charitable or Religous organization or a private foundation" by the IRS.
For the year ending 08/2022, Summit Players Theatre generated $108.7k in total revenue. This organization has experienced exceptional growth, as over the past 2 years, it has increased revenue by an average of 11.5% each year . All expenses for the organization totaled $116.8k during the year ending 08/2022. While expenses have increased by 3.0% per year over the past 2 years. They've been increasing with an increasing level of total revenue. You can explore the organizations financials more deeply in the financial statements section below.

Describe the Organization's Program Activity:
Part 3
DURING THE TAX YEAR, SUMMIT PLAYERS THEATRE COMPLETED ITS MAJOR YEARLY PROJECT, SHAKESPEARE IN THE STATE PARKS. THE SPECIFIC PROJECT DURING THIS TAX YEAR WAS CALLED "SHAKESPEARE IN THE STATE PARKS: MUCH ADO ABOUT NOTHING." BETWEEN JUNE 10 AND AUGUST 20, 2021, THE COMPANY PRESENTED 21 PROGRAMS IN 21 WISCONSIN STATE PARKS. THE PROGRAMS CONSISTED OF A 45-MINUTE EDUCATIONAL WORKSHOP CALLED INSIDE SHAKESPEARE'S STORY: MUCH ADO ABOUT NOTHING AND A 75-MINUTE, SIX ACTOR PRODUCTION OF WILLIAM SHAKESPEARE'S "MUCH ADO ABOUT NOTHING." THE COMPANY SERVED 248 WORKSHOP PARTICIPANTS AND 1,889 AUDIENCE MEMBERS OVER THE COURSE OF ITS 21 PROGRAMS. 96 PERCENT OF PARTICIPANTS STATED THAT THE PROGRAM MET OR EXCEEDED EXPECTATIONS BASED ON DATA COLLECTED IN A VOLUNTARY, POST-SHOW SURVEY. THIS PROJECT REPRESENTS THE SOLE PROGRAM SERVICE OF THE COMPANY DURING THIS TAX PERIOD.
